J. M. Ayerbe Toledano is a scholar working on Geometry and Topology, Mathematical Physics and Management Science and Operations Research, having authored 4 papers that have together received 323 indexed citations. Recurring topics across this work include Advanced Topology and Set Theory (2 papers), Quantum Electrodynamics and Casimir Effect (1 paper) and Structural Analysis and Optimization (1 paper). The work is most often cited by research in Geometry and Topology (178 citations), Applied Mathematics (212 citations) and Mathematical Physics (123 citations). J. M. Ayerbe Toledano has collaborated with scholars based in Spain. Frequent co-authors include T. Domínguez Benavides and Genaro López-Acedo. Their work appears in journals such as Publicacions Matemàtiques, Collectanea mathematica and Birkhäuser Basel eBooks.
